My Prairie Flower
(1911) United States of America
B&W : One reel
Directed by William F. Haddock

Cast: William Clifford [Bob Ford], Edith Storey [Flora Jones], Henry Stanley [the father], Francis Ford

Méliès Star-Film [American] production; distributed by The General Film Company, Incorporated. / Produced by Gaston Méliès. Cinematography by [?] William Paley? / Released 23 February 1911. / Standard 35mm spherical 1.33:1 format.

Comedy-Drama: Western.

Survival status: (unknown)

Current rights holder: Public domain [USA].

Keywords: USA: Texas

Listing updated: 11 June 2008.

References: Thompson-Star pp. 167-168, 229 : ClasIm-226 p. 54 : Website-IMDb.
